Staphylococcus aureus Growth using Human Hemoglobin as an Iron Source
Published on: February 7, 2013
Lígia S Nobre1, Vera L Gonçalves, Lígia M Saraiva
1Instituto de Tecnologia Química e Biológica, Universidade Nova de Lisboa, Oeiras, Portugal.
Staphylococcus aureus flavohemoglobin scavenges harmful nitrogen species. This protein protects the bacteria from nitrosative stress, but only under microaerobic conditions, not aerobic or anaerobic ones.
